Transplanting cell cultured brown adipocytes(BAs)represents a promising approach to prevent and treat obesity(OB)and its associated metabolic disorders,including type 2 diabetes mellitus(T2DM).However,transplanted BAs have a very low survival rate in *** enzymatic dissociation during the harvest of fully differentiated BAs also loses significant *** is a critical need for novel methods that can avoid cell death during cell preparation,transplantation,and in ***,we reported that preparing BAs as injectable microtissues could overcome the *** found that 3D culture promoted BA differentiation and UCP-1 expression,and the optimal initial cell aggregate size was 100μ*** microtissues could be produced at large scales via 3D suspension assisted with a PEG hydrogel and could be *** microtissues could survive in vivo for long *** alleviated body weight and fat gain and improved glucose tolerance and insulin sensitivity in high-fat diet(HFD)-induced OB and T2DM *** microtissues impacted multiple organs,secreted protein factors,and influenced the secretion of endogenous *** our best knowledge,this is the first report on fabricating human BA microtissues and showing their safety and efficacy in T2DM *** proposal of transplanting fabricated BA microtissues,the microtissue fabrication method,and the demonstration of efficacy in T2DM mice are all *** results show that engineered 3D human BA microtissues have considerable advantages in product scalability,storage,purity,safety,dosage,survival,and efficacy.

Molecular diagnostic technologies empower new clinical opportunities in precision ***,existing approaches face limitations with respect to performance,operation and *** molecules including proteins and nucleic acids are being increasingly adopted as tools in the development of new molecular diagnostic *** particular,leveraging their complementary properties—the functional diversity of proteins and the precision programmability of nucleic acids—a wide range of protein–nucleic acid hybrid nanostructures have been *** hybrid structures take diverse forms,ranging from one-dimensional to three-dimensional hybrids,as static assemblies to dynamic machines,and possess myriad functions to recognize target biomarkers,encode vast information and execute catalytic *** by recent advances in this area of molecular nanotechnology,we review the state-of-art design and application of various types of protein–nucleic acid hybrid nanostructures for molecular diagnostics,and present an outlook on the challenges and opportunities for emerging pre-clinical and clinical applications,highlighting the promise for earlier detection,more refined diagnosis and highly tailored treatment decision that ultimately lead to improved patient outcomes.
